Shirley “Smiley” Slusher, who hails from Pensacola, captured Event 7 of the Gulf Coast Poker Championship, a $340 Omaha/8 tournament that attracted 122 players to the Beau Rivage in Biloxi, Miss. With her victory Slusher wins $12,782 for two days of work. She says she’s extremely excited to have her first tournament win under her […]
